Example Question #621 : Synonyms: Nouns
Select the answer choice that is closest in meaning to the word in capital letters.
HEGEMONY
Polity
Hilarity
Supremacy
Municipality
Duplicity
Supremacy
"Hegemony" and "supremacy" are synonyms that mean dominance and authority. "Hilarity" means amusement, merriment, and mirth. A "municipality" is another word for a city or a town. "Duplicity" means deceptiveness and dishonesty.

Example Question #623 : Synonyms: Nouns
Select the answer choice that is closest in meaning to the word in capital letters.
MAGNANIMITY
Vivacity
Infamy
Generosity
Anomaly
Alacrity
Generosity
"Magnanimity" and "generosity" are synonyms. "Infamy" and "notoriety" are synonyms. An "anomaly" is an abnormality. "Alacrity" and "vivacity" both mean liveliness.
Example Question #624 : Synonyms: Nouns
Select the answer choice that is closest in meaning to the word in capital letters.
PLAUDITS
Redundancy
Censure
Praise
Condemnation
Bias
Praise
"Plaudits" means "praise" and acclaim. This is an antonym of "condemnation" and "censure," which are both words for criticism. "Redundancy" is needless repetition. "Bias" is unfairness and bigotry.
Example Question #625 : Synonyms: Nouns
Select the answer choice that is closest in meaning to the word in capital letters.
AMITY
Allegiance
Illegality
Friendship
Melancholy
Opulence
Friendship
"Amity" and "friendship" are synonyms. "Opulence" means lavishness and wealth. "Allegiance" and "loyalty" are synonyms. "Illegality" is the opposite of legality, and "melancholy" means sadness.
Example Question #626 : Synonyms: Nouns
Select the answer choice that is closest in meaning to the word in capital letters.
PENURY
Alacrity
Abstention
Squalor
Intoxication
Poverty
Poverty
"Penury" is another word for extreme poverty. "Squalor" means extreme dirtiness and filth. "Abstention" is another word for sobriety, which is an antonym of "intoxication." "Alacrity" means liveliness and eagerness.
Example Question #627 : Synonyms: Nouns
Select the answer choice that is closest in meaning to the word in capital letters.
BIGOTRY
Iniquity
Ignorance
Acumen
Brutality
Intolerance
Intolerance
"Bigotry" is bias or intolerance. "Brutality" means savageness, and "iniquity" is evil. "Acumen" is sharpness and shrewdness. "Ignorance" means a lack of knowledge or understanding.
Example Question #628 : Synonyms: Nouns
Select the answer choice that is closest in meaning to the word in capital letters.
DUPLICITY
Sanity
Allegiance
Lunacy
Treachery
Dishonesty
Dishonesty
"Duplicity" is another word for "dishonesty." "Allegiance" means loyalty, the antonym of "treachery" or "traitorousness." "Sanity" is an antonym for "lunacy" and "madness."
Example Question #629 : Synonyms: Nouns
Select the answer choice that is closest in meaning to the word in capital letters.
MENDACITY
Dishonesty
Commendation
Integrity
Plaudits
Equivocation
Dishonesty
"Mendacity," like "duplicity," means "dishonesty." This is the antonym of "integrity," which means honesty. "Plaudits" and "commendation" both mean praise and positive affirmation. "Equivocation" means ambiguity and unclearness.
Example Question #630 : Synonyms: Nouns
Select the answer choice that is closest in meaning to the word in capital letters.
COMPLICITY
Integrity
Dissent
Tenacity
Guilt
Perseverance
Guilt
Someone who is "complicit" in wrongdoing is "guilty" by association. "Integrity" means moral uprightness and honesty. "Perseverance" and "tenacity" both mean persistence. "Dissent" is a synonym for disagreement.
